Why AI Companies Want Government Audits

neil_chilson · x · 2026-07-17

This post discusses why major AI companies are pushing for government involvement in audits when they could easily hire independent third parties themselves. The author suggests two possible motives: - Codifying their current practices into mandatory industry standards, forcing competitors to comply. - Shifting blame away from themselves in the event of a mishap by claiming they were "just following the law." The quote also notes that the CEOs of Google DeepMind, OpenAI, and Anthropic have, for the first time in writing, presented a remarkably unified narrative regarding the diagnosis of and solutions for AI risks.
